Mandela Day celebrated at Bedford Centre

Shoppers showed how much they cared by dropping off old and new baby clothes, food for our furry friends, toys and blankets.

Mandela Day was celebrated at the Bedford Centre, with food and other items being collected for the Germiston Bedfordview SPCA and the Grace Factory.

The Grace Factory is a non-profit organisation that collects baby items and distributes them to other non-profit organisations, such as children’s home and orphanages.

According to Ms Nikki Savides, the marketing manager at the Bedford Centre, “Shoppers showed how much they cared by dropping off old and new baby clothes, food for our furry friends, toys and blankets.”

“We are thrilled with the outcome and we are glad the Bedford Centre could make a difference in our community. We hope to carry on this tradition, not just on Mandela Day, but throughout the year,” said Ms Savides. @BedfordJourno
